What Is Safe Refrigerator Temperature . Temperatures below 33°f may freeze foods. Appliance thermometers are the best way. The ideal refrigerator temperature is about 37°f (3°c). Food and drug administration (fda) recommends that your refrigerator temperature should be at or below. The food and drug administration (fda) recommendations for a safe refrigerator temperature is anything lower than 40 degrees fahrenheit. Keep the refrigerator temperature at or below 40° f (4° c). A fridge temperature of 37° f will keep fresh food good for as long as possible—with no ice crystals on lettuce or bacteria breeding in. The ideal refrigerator temperature is between 35 degrees and 38 degrees fahrenheit. Setting your fridge within this range will help you steer clear of the danger.
